Job summary

Target's Cybersecurity Analyst - CSIRT in Brooklyn Park, MN is a full-time role within a 24x7 Cyber Fusion Center. You will detect and assess cyber security events, triage incidents, coordinate with the Threat Intel team, and escalate according to the Incident Response Plan.

This role requires a four-year degree or equivalent, 2+ years in a SOC/CSIRT, and security certifications. Hybrid work on-site in Minnesota; shift details apply; salary range listed with strong benefits.

As a Cybersecurity Analyst - CSIRT, you’ll take the lead as you detect and assess cyber security events and incidents across the Target environment. In this role, you will collaborate and utilize problem solving skills as you work among a team of skilled analysts to address complex or difficult problems within a 24x7 Cyber Fusion Center (CFC) environment. You will implement new processes and procedures as identified by the CSIRT and the CFC Leadership to ensure continuous improvements to monitor, detect and mitigation capabilities. You will use your expertise to monitor SIEM and logging environments for security events and alerts to potential (or active) threats, intrusions, and/or compromises. You will work to understand the global threat landscape by working with Target Cyber Threat Intel team to maintain awareness. You will assist with triaging service requests from customers and internal teams and will escalate cyber security events according to Target’s Cyber Security Incident Response Plan. Additionally, you will assist with containment of threats and remediation of environment during or after an incident. You’ll act as a participant during Cyber Hunt activities at the direction of one or more Target Incident Commanders. You will leverage your reporting expertise and document event analysis and will write comprehensive reports of incident investigations.
